What is a typical workday like for an online radiologist?

A typical workday for an Online Radiologist involves remotely reviewing and interpreting a variety of medical images, such as X-rays, CT scans, and MRIs, using secure digital platforms. Most online radiologists work independently or as part of a virtual team, regularly communicating with referring physicians to provide timely diagnostic reports and consultations. The work is generally structured with set shifts, but there is often flexibility in scheduling and location, allowing for a better work-life balance. Collaboration with technologists and healthcare providers is common to ensure accurate image acquisition and comprehensive patient care. This role offers significant opportunities for subspecialization and career growth within the expanding field of telemedicine.

What is online radiology?

An Online Radiology job involves interpreting medical images, such as X-rays, CT scans, and MRIs, remotely using digital technology. Radiologists analyze and diagnose conditions from these images without being physically present at a medical facility. This role often requires secure internet connections and specialized software to access and review patient scans. Online radiologists collaborate with healthcare professionals to provide timely and accurate diagnoses. It is a vital role in telemedicine, improving access to radiology services in remote or underserved areas.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in online radiology, and why are they important?

To thrive in Online Radiology, you need a medical degree with radiology specialization, a valid board certification, and extensive experience in interpreting medical imaging. Familiarity with PACS (Picture Archiving and Communication Systems), teleradiology platforms, and secure electronic health record systems is crucial. Excellent attention to detail, strong written communication, and the ability to work independently are important soft skills in this position. These competencies ensure accurate diagnoses, timely reporting, and effective collaboration with remote healthcare teams to provide quality patient care.

The tradition of caring that culminated in the establishment of Corona Regional Medical Centerยฎ began in 1965, with the founding of Corona Community Hospital. Since that time the hospital has changed to meet the needs of the rapidly growing community. Corona Community Hospital merged with Circle City Medical Center in 1992 and the resulting entity became Corona Regional Medical Center. The merged hospitals are now a 238-bed community hospital network comprised of a 160-bed acute care hospital and a 78-bed rehabilitation campus. It is certified by The Joint Commission, employs more than 1,250 trained healthcare workers and has a medical staff of approximately 347 physicians representing more than 40 specialties.

Qualifications: Education/Training/Experience: High School Graduate or equivalent required. Two (2) to three (3) years of experience in diagnostic imaging preferred, acute care experience preferred. Certifications/Licenses: Certification by the California Department of Health Services and the American Registry of Radiologist Technologists (ARRT and CRT) required. Current Certification by the State of California Fluoroscopy Permit required. Current Basic Life Support (BLS) or CPR Certification through the American Heart Association required.
